How they compare
Solomon Islands currently reports 608.71 million BoP, current US$ against 469.81 million BoP, current US$ in Turks and Caicos Islands, a difference of 138.90 million BoP, current US$.
That makes Solomon Islands's figure about 1.3 times Turks and Caicos Islands's.
Across all 5 years both countries report, Solomon Islands has been ahead every year.
Solomon Islands ranks 180th and Turks and Caicos Islands ranks 182nd of 200 countries.

About this data
Imports of goods occur when there are changes in the economic ownership of goods from non-residents to residents of the compiling economy, irrespective of physical movement of goods across national borders. This indicator is expressed in current prices, meaning no adjustment has been made to account for price changes over time. This indicator is expressed in United States dollars.
